Beef between two major media companies was made public yesterday (January 30), and the feud could have a noteworthy impact on the day-to-day content people consume.

TikTok and Universal Music Group have a licensing agreement that expires today, and this agreement allows UMG songs to appear on the TikTok platform and be utilized in videos from TikTok users. Negotiations on a new contract have apparently been going poorly, as indicated by the open letters both companies shared criticizing each other. If a new deal isn’t reached, music by UMG artists could soon leave TikTok.

Which UMG Artists Will Be Removed From TikTok?

Let’s start by looking at what UMG is: Broadly speaking, it’s a massive company that owns a ton of recognizable record labels, including but not limited to Interscope, Geffen, Capitol, Def Jam, Island, Polydor, Republic, and Virgin Music Group.

So, presumably, in the event that a new licensing agreement is not reached, all acts on those labels would see their music leave TikTok. That includes so many hit-making artists, like Taylor Swift, Drake, The Weeknd, Bad Bunny, SZA, Steve Lacy, Billie Eilish, Kendrick Lamar, Harry Styles, Rosalía, Ariana Grande, Justin Bieber, Adele, U2, Elton John, J Balvin, Pearl Jam, Bob Dylan, and Post Malone.

Those artists have an estimated 950 trillion streams between them (note: exaggerated estimate for comedic effect only), and a ton of beloved acts not even mentioned above are also under the UMG umbrella. So, should their music be wiped off of TikTok, it would be a noticeable loss for the platform’s users.

For better or worse, the sneaker world is dominated by hype. And nothing in the sneaker space (save for a coveted Jordan colorway refresh) gets as hyped as a music artist sneaker brand collaboration. This is a rich history that starts with Run D.M.C.’s My Adidas, kicked up steam with notable collaborations with the likes of Jay-Z and Eminem in the early ‘00s, and reached its peak with the introduction of Yeezy, which dominated the sneaker world for nearly a decade.

The popularity of artist sneaker collaborations is so high that the big sneaker brands can’t stop dishing them out and it seems like we can’t stop buying them. But who is doing the best sneaker collaborations of our modern era? We dove deep on the subject by ranking the best sneaker artist collaborations right now.

To keep this list as current as possible, we’re paying special attention to active sneaker collaborations. We’re talking about ongoing collaborations between brands and artists, which means no coveted ultra-rare pairs like the Jordan 4 x Eminem Encore, no Yeezy Adidas collaborations, and nothing that isn’t readily available on aftermarket sites.

For each artist and brand pair-up, I’ve selected a single silhouette. One pair that I think represents the best of the collaboration between the two entities. I’ve narrowed it down to 10 candidates. Let’s dive in!

10. Cardi B — Reebok Club C Cardi V2 (Lavender)

Best Sneakers
Reebok

Just because I’m ranking Cardi B’s collaboration with Reebok dead last doesn’t mean I dislike the shoe. I don’t! But I certainly don’t love it either. This collaboration builds off the silhouette of the classic Club C, one of Reebok’s best sneakers, and outfits it with a crazy altered leather upper with big outsole lugs, and a loud single-tone colorway.

If you saw this sneaker out on the streets there wouldn’t be anything to indicate that it’s a collaboration with Cardi B, and it’s not like that’s a requirement, but it just seems like this sneaker is a cash grab and little else.

9. Pharrell Williams x Adidas Humanrace NMD S1 MAHBS Bliss

Best Sneakers
GOAT

Pharrell has a long and storied history combining the worlds of fashion and music, and his Ice Cream sneakers were some of the best of their era, but ever since the super producer/ Louis Vuitton menswear creative director has been making shoes with Adidas, there has been something lacking there.

Don’t get me wrong the Humanrace line is consistent and has produced some fine shoes, but they lack the excitement of his early collaborations with Nigo. There is a certain post-Yeezy blandness to the designs. They’re sneakers that don’t demand to be seen, opting instead to fade into the surroundings. They’re minimal to the point of being, well, kind of boring.

One of my favorite Pharrell Adidas drops of last year came in November, the Humanrace NMD S1 MAHBS Bliss. As a sneaker, I like the neutral colorway and the semi-futuristic design, but it just doesn’t spark any excitement and it doesn’t feel like a pair of sneakers you need to have.

2. Rihanna — Fenty x Puma Avanti C ‘Aged Silver’

Best Sneakers
Fenty

I was incredibly close to giving this collaboration between Rihanna’s Fenty and Puma the top spot. I love everything about this shoe, I love the simple design, I love this particular colorway and the level of luxury, and I love the way it combines PUMA’s King Football Boot and Easy Rider running sneaker, a reference to German designer Jil Sander King who was the first high-end designer to ever combine the world of runway fashion and sportswear.

It was King who elevated the sneaker from sportswear to luxury wear and I think it’s dope that Rihanna recognized and paid tribute to a fellow trailblazer. But history and tradition aren’t enough to award the sneaker the number one spot.

So while I think Rihanna is operating on a deeper level than every other artist with a signature sneaker, I can’t pretend this is the best. Especially considering the number one spot is so painfully obvious that you’ve probably been waiting for it this whole time.

1. Travis Scott x Jordan 1 Mocha

Best Sneakers
StockX

When I said the sneaker world was dominated by hype, I meant it. That’s why, even though it’s not my favorite Travis Scott Nike collaboration ever, I can’t deny that this is the best artist sneaker collaboration in recent memory. This sneaker kicked off the ongoing collaboration between Nike and Travis Scott and is the only sneaker on this list with aftermarket prices above $1000. The hype for this sneaker is alive and well.

Unlike the J Balvin collaboration, there is at least some risk taken here. The most instantly recognizable feature of a Travis Scott Nike collaboration is that large backward Swoosh. Couple that with a muted and dusty colorway, and Cactus Jack branding at the heel and you have a sneaker that reflects Travis Scott’s whole aesthetic.

It has a strong design language, and a strong level of hype, there simply isn’t an artist hotter artist in the sneaker world than Travis Scott right now. We just wish he’d take a page out of his mentor’s book and start conceptualizing some silhouettes of his own.

Last February, Bad Bunny and Kendall Jenner began sparking dating rumors, which were set ablaze when TMZ caught them mid-kiss in March. By May, the rumored couple were officially memeified when Jenner whispered something in Benito’s ear while sitting courtside at a Los Angeles Lakers game. Bad Bunny didn’t explicitly confirm his relationship status with Jenner, but he danced around it with Vanity Fair last September, and the following month, they co-starred in a Gucci campaign that felt a lot like a hard launch. Regardless, in December, People reported that Bad Bunny and Jenner were “no longer a couple.”

But! We might be starting the cycle all over again.

Are Bad Bunny And Kendall Jenner Back Together?

Who’s to say? Everything about this alleged, reported, rumored couple was vague, so, of course, all we have go off of as to whether Bad Bunny and Jenner have reconciled is an exclusive Us Weekly report, which reports that the two “have started seeing one another again.”

“Kendall’s friends aren’t surprised whatsoever that she’s seeing Bad Bunny again,” an unnamed source told the publication. “They figured this would happen because she has a habit of going back to exes. It’s not the type of situation where they’re fully back together, but they have hung out a few times since breaking up last month.”

The source added, “At the end of the day, if she’s happy, then of course they support her and whoever she decides to date. They’re still not convinced he’s The One for her, but if he treats her well then they’re good with it.”

How To Buy Bad Bunny & Adidas Campus ‘Deep Brown’ Sneakers

bad bunny
Getty Image

Musician sneaker collabs are all the rage these days. With Drake, Travis Scott, Rihanna, and most recently, Megan Thee Stallion signing endorsement deals with sneaker giants like Nike and Adidas, it seems like rappers and singers are the new basketball and soccer stars.

Later this year, Bad Bunny will join the fray, teaming up with Adidas for a chunky take on the brand’s Campus silhouette in a “Deep Brown” colorway. In addition to working with premium materials such as suede on the upper, the shoe features a double tongue and ankle collar and Bad Bunny’s signature branding on the footbed and tongue.

While there’s no solid release information just yet, you can keep tabs on the Adidas X Bad Bunny site and check out photos of the kicks on Complex courtesy of sneaker retailer Level Shoes.

The “Deep Brown” Campus is just the latest colorway of the shoe designed by Bad Bunny; prior editions include Light Grey, Wild Moss, and Cream. He’s also worked with the brand on versions of other signature silhouettes including the Forum Low, Response CL, and Forum Powerphase.

Bad Bunny Got Into The Holiday Spirit By Gifting To Kids And Holding A Surprise Concert In Puerto Rico

bad bunny
Getty Image

Bad Bunny recently held his fourth annual Bonita Tradición event through his Good Bunny Foundation, where he gave Christmas gifts to children in Puerto Rico on Saturday (December 23) — just in time for the holiday. Held in Puerto Rico’s Convention Center, a video posted by Akademiks shows Bad Bunny going around to meet kids on the other side of the barricade. Some were even wearing Santa hats, just to keep with the energy.

This year, Bad Bunny didn’t stop his holiday surprises there. He gave a surprise performance as well at the Luis Lloréns Torres housing complex, where he also shared some heartfelt words with the crowd.

“There are few who believe in neighborhood people, in village people,” Bad Bunny said, translated into English, according to a Twitter account. “But great people have come out of the neighborhood where I come from… The government and the people don’t believe in places like these.”

Some fans posting videos from Bad Bunny’s show also reported that Arcángel was there to perform with him. The two have collaborated quite a few times over the years, including on tracks like “La Jumpa” and “Original.”

Peso Pluma, Drake, Bad Bunny, And More Were YouTube’s Most-Viewed Artists In 2023

peso pluma
Getty Image

YouTube released its list of the most-viewed artists for 2023, and Peso Pluma took this year’s top spot. The musician gained over 8.5 billion views on his music videos across the globe.

“I feel humble and grateful that my music has made it to the top spot on YouTube,” Peso Pluma told The Hollywood Reporter. “A huge thank you to my musicians and team, my fans, everyone at YouTube and all the people who have made this project possible.”

Two of his songs, “Ella Baila Sola” (feat. Eslabón Armado) and “La Bebe (Remix)” (feat. Yng Lvcas), placed in third and fourth on YouTube’s Top 10 Songs in the US for 2023 as well.

According to the publication, “Ella Baila Sola” got a significant boost through TikTok. It broke a ton of records, too. Peso Pluma’s hit became the first regional Mexican song to make it in the Top 10 of the Billboard Hot 100, peaking at No. 4 on the chart. It also spent 19 weeks on the Hot Latin Songs Chart and is certified 21x Platinum — amounting to 1.26 million in units.

As for the other artists rounding out YouTube’s most-viewed list this year, YoungBoy Never Broke Again, Drake, Bad Bunny, and Taylor Swift were the rest of the Top 5.

Bad Bunny & Kendall Jenner Have Reportedly Split After Nearly A Year Of Dating

bad bunny coachella 2023
Getty Image

Based on rumors floating around online, there will be one less plate to set at “Baticano” rapper Bad Bunny’s house this holiday season. According to People, reggaeton’s biggest star could be reentering the dating pool in the new year. After nearly a year of dating, the Grammy Award-winning musician and his model girlfriend Kendall Jenner have reportedly split.

Although the outlet didn’t list the reason for the supposed separation, it is confident that the once ‘it couple’ in entertainment is no more. The duo supposedly began their love affair in February, but as much as they tried to keep their romance away from the public, they couldn’t help but be spotted together on numerous occasions. In April, Jenner supported her beaux during his record-setting headlining Coachella set as she was spotted dancing along in the crowd.

They took things up a notch when Bad Bunny subtly hinted at their relationship in his video for the single “Un Preview.” Then the pair put their love on full display, starring in fashion house Gucci’s Valigeria campaign. Neither have released a statement in response to the reports, but that should serve as no surprise given their coupling started under tight wraps.

With Bad Bunny hitting the road in 2024 for his sold-out Most Wanted Tour, fans are guessing he will address the breakup on stage.
